WebStep 1: You Will Need. Before you start, gather the following tools: porcelain touch up glaze. 220-grit sandpaper. a metal or plastic straight razor blade (be sure there’s a protective cover on one end if the handle gets in the way and you have to take it off) a roll of painters’ tape. some wooden toothpicks. A mildly … camp hope farmington moWebTo fix the scratch, Mauro preps the porcelain tile by washing and drying the scratched surface using acetone and a rag. After the surface is dry, Mauro tapes off the damaged area with painter’s tape.
